Twitter Widget Pro 2.1.2 Released

There was a small formatting issue introduced in Twitter Widget Pro 2.1.0 where there were no spaces between the tweet and meta data or between the date of the tweet and where the tweet was from (such as “from TweetDeck”). When I added the shortcode functionality I had to remove a lot of the excess whitespace so that the formatting built in to WordPress didn’t mess up the formatting of the widget when it was embedded in a post or page. I just released version 2.1.2 that fixed the spacing without messing up the formatting for the shortcodes.

Twitter Widget Pro 2.1.0 Released

I just tagged a new version of Twitter Widget Pro which includes an oft-requested feature, a twitter-widget shortcode. You can now embed a twitter widget into any post or page by simply dropping in a shortcode like [twitter-widget username="xavisys"] to embed a widget like this:
